admin 管理员组

文章数量: 1184232


2024年3月11日发(作者:网页应用开发工程师)

postgres date类型

PostgreSQL是一个功能强大的开源数据库管理系统,它支持多种数据

类型,包括日期类型。日期类型在PostgreSQL中有多种形式,其中

最常见的是date类型。

PostgreSQL中的date类型是用于存储日期的数据类型,其格式为

YYYY-MM-DD。其中YYYY表示四位数的年份,MM表示两位数的

月份,DD表示两位数的日期。date类型是一种非常方便的数据类型,

它可以用于存储日期信息以及进行日期计算操作。

在PostgreSQL中,可以使用以下语法定义date类型的变量:

```

variable_name DATE;

```

要将日期值插入到date类型的变量中,可以使用以下语法:

```

variable_name = 'YYYY-MM-DD';

```

例如,要将2019年10月1日插入到变量my_date中,可以使用以

下代码:

```

my_date = '2019-10-01';

```

除此之外,PostgreSQL还支持许多日期函数,例如DATE_PART、

DATE_TRUNC、CURRENT_DATE等等。这些函数可以用于提取日期

中的特定部分、截断日期中的特定部分以及获取当前日期等操作。例

如,要获取当前日期,可以使用以下代码:

```

SELECT CURRENT_DATE;

```

此外,PostgreSQL还支持将date类型与其他日期类型进行运算。例

如,可以将date类型与interval类型进行相加或相减。例如,要计算

从当前日期起一周后的日期,可以使用以下代码:

```

SELECT CURRENT_DATE + INTERVAL '7 days';

```

总之,PostgreSQL的date类型是一种十分方便的日期数据类型,它

可以用于存储日期信息以及进行日期计算操作,为开发人员提供了很

大的便利。如果您需要在您的应用程序中使用日期信息,我强烈建议

您考虑使用PostgreSQL中的date类型。


本文标签: 类型 进行 使用 信息